Step by Step: How the Platform Handles Mass Verification

  1. Define verification policyand risk appetite for each user segment. Decide how many verification attempts are allowed, how long OTPs remain valid, and which fallback channels to use.
  2. Prepare identity dataand consent signals. Validate phone numbers, country codes, and user consent records before sending any verification requests.
  3. Acquire numbers and route through the networkwith adaptive routing to maximize deliverability while controlling costs. Route decisions are informed by historical performance with each carrier and the user s location.
  4. Send OTP via optimized channelsincluding SMS with message personalization and clear calls to action. For sensitive actions, enforce multi step verification and rate limits.
  5. Receive and verifythe OTP in real time. Validate timing, attempt count, and device fingerprints to determine legitimacy.
  6. Approve or escalatebased on predefined policies. Log events for audit and trigger downstream actions such as enabling features or triggering compliance checks.

This step by step flow is designed to minimize friction for legitimate users while preserving strong protection against abuse. The yodayo component provides routing intelligence, while MYBC ensures broad coverage and stable performance across markets.

Technical Architecture and Data Flows

Understanding the architecture helps you tailor the deployment to your needs. The core components typically include:

  • Orchestrator APIthat exposes endpoints for initiating verification, checking status, and receiving asynchronous events
  • OTP managerresponsible for generation, nonce protection, and expiry handling
  • Delivery layerthat handles per carrier routing using yodayo s intelligence and MYBC connections
  • Verification enginevalidates OTPs, enforces timeouts and retry policies
  • Analytics and monitoringwith dashboards and alerting
  • Security controlsincluding encryption at rest and in transit, access controls, and anomaly detection

From a data flow perspective the typical path is: user triggers a verification request β†’ number is validated β†’ OTP generated and sent via the delivery layer β†’ user enters OTP β†’ OTP is validated β†’ action is allowed or denied. All events are logged for audit and can be surfaced in real time to product and security teams.

APIs, Integration and Extensibility

Integration is designed to be developer friendly and production ready. Core integration patterns include:

  • RESTful APIsfor initiating verification requests, querying status and retrieving event data
  • Idempotent operationsto prevent duplicate verifications in retry scenarios
  • Webhook callbacksto notify your systems of status changes in real time
  • SDKs and sample codefor popular platforms to accelerate onboarding
  • Configuration via policy enginesto tailor verification flows to product requirements

With yodayo s routing and MYBC s network, you can tune delivery parameters, carrier preferences and fallback strategies without rewriting business logic. The platform supports scalable, event driven architectures that fit within modern microservices ecosystems.
